移植内核时nand write 30008000这个地址的原因。

在s3c2440里,烧写内核镜像uImage时,通过tftp 或者 nand write烧写的地址都是0x30008000。 当时我有个疑问,为什么是这个地址?如果换成别的地址是否可行? 1,为什么是0x30008000这个地址? 在 arch/arm/kernel/head.S中有解释 此处说明在虚拟地址的前16k的空间存放着页表,建议内核ram的起始地址设置到0x8000的位置,也就是偏移32
相关文章
相关标签/搜索